India, April 4 -- There is good news for Gmail users. The widely used email platform is now allowing account holders to change their email addresses - a feature being introduced for the first time in over two decades.
Until now, users who wanted a different Gmail address had to create an entirely new account.
Announcing the change, Google CEO Sundar Pichai wrote on X: "2004 was a good year, but your Gmail address doesn't need to be stuck in it."
He added:"To say goodbye to old usernames like v0t3f0rp3dr02004@gmail.com or mrbrightside416@gmail.com, go to your Google Account settings and choose any available name. You'll keep your old username and can sign in with both."
